Crime overview

Stockclough Lane area has the 24th highest crime rate of 73 local areas in Billinge & Beardwood , and the 204th highest crime rate of 440 local areas in Blackburn with Darwen .

This postcode sits in a local crime hotspot. Overall crime levels here are significantly higher than in the surrounding streets and the wider area.

The overall crime rate in the area around Stockclough Lane (BB2 5JR) in the last 12 months was 82.4 per 1,000 residents and was 69.3% higher than the Billinge & Beardwood average (48.6 per 1,000 residents). In the last 12 months, this area’s most reported crimes were Violence and sexual offences with 13 offences recorded. The least common crime was Criminal damage and arson with 2 cases , up 100.0% compared to 2025. The fastest-growing crime category was Vehicle crime ( 500.0% YoY). The sharpest decline was Violence and sexual offences ( -7.1% YoY).

Violent crimes totalled 13 (≈ 25.5 per 1,000 residents). Year-over-year these were falling ( -7.1% ). Over the last decade, overall crime has flat ( 0.0% comparing early vs recent averages) .

In the area around Stockclough Lane (BB2 5JR), the highest concentration of overall crime is near Kingsley Close, where police recorded 4 incidents. Violent and public-order offences occur most often near St David'S Avenue (2 offences). Both locations lie within roughly 0.3 miles of this postcode area.
